Assessment and Containment
Our technicians arrive with tools to measure the moisture level and identify the source. They seal off the area to prevent the water from spreading. This step is crucial. If you don’t contain it, the problem will only get worse. We use high-powered extractors and air movers to start the drying process immediately. Time is on your side, but only if you act now.
Water Removal and Drying
Once the area is contained, we use industrial extractors to remove standing water. We check the moisture levels again and adjust the drying equipment as needed. This step can take 24 to 72 hours depending on the size of the affected area. Don’t assume it’s done once the water is gone. We keep monitoring it to make sure everything is dry and safe.
Sanitization and Deodorization
After the water is gone, we sanitize the area to kill bacteria and prevent mold growth. We use commercial-grade deodorizers to remove any lingering odors. This is where experience matters. We know which products work best and how to apply them. You don’t want to risk your health or the integrity of your home.
Structural Repairs
If the damage is severe, we handle the repairs. That might mean replacing drywall, flooring, or insulation. We work with your insurance company to make sure the process is smooth. We don’t just fix the water, we fix the damage it caused. This part of the process is just as important as the first steps.

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) Cost In Juliaetta, ID
Gray water extraction (category 2) costs vary based on the size of the affected area, the amount of water, and the time it has been sitting. These are estimates, not guarantees. You need to get a professional assessment to know the exact cost. It’s better to be informed than to guess.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, time since the event, and location of the damage. |
| Structural drying | $1,000 – $4,000 | Size of the area, moisture levels, and type of materials affected. |
| Sanitization | $300 – $1,500 | Extent of contamination and area to be treated. |
| Mold remediation |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of the mold, location, and type of materials affected. |
| Repair work | $500 – $3,000 | Damage to walls, flooring, or other structures. |
| Final inspection | $200 – $800 | Time and complexity of the job. |
